Setting Clear Expectations

When it comes to managing remote IT teams, it is important to set clear expectations. This includes outlining the tasks that the team should be working on, the timeline for completion, and any other expectations that you may have. It is also important to provide regular feedback and to ensure that the team is meeting their deadlines. This will help keep the team on track and ensure that they are working efficiently.

Improving Communication

Communication is a key factor in managing remote IT teams. You need to ensure that everyone has access to the same information and that everyone is on the same page. You should also make sure that you have regular meetings and check-ins to ensure that everyone is on the same page and that any issues or concerns are addressed in a timely manner. Additionally, having access to collaboration tools such as Slack and Zoom can help to improve communication between team members.

Legal Considerations

When managing a remote IT team, there are a number of legal considerations to keep in mind. This includes ensuring that the team is compliant with local, state, and federal laws, as well as making sure that all intellectual property rights are protected. Additionally, you should make sure that the team is aware of any non-disclosure agreements that are in place and that they understand their responsibilities when it comes to data security and privacy.
